AMARAPURA : A dozen kilometers south of Mandalay is the town of AMARAPURA.known as the "City of Immortality". This is well worth the visit and you will need most of a day to see the many interesting sights here..starting off with a stop at the Ganayon Kyaung Monastery where hundreds of monks in many different maroon and orange coloured robes line up for breakfast time..This is a huge location and it looked like a huge school for the monks..The location is not far from the bridge..
Another sight that is to be seen in this area of Amarapura is the longest teak timber bridge in the world at 1.2 kilometers long The"U BEINS BRIDGE" is quite a walk to the end and back I had puposely come here late in the afternoon after all day visiting many other local sights and the local town of Taungthaman as I wanted to witness the sunset here that are said to be really spectacular..so, we sat back with a few cold beers by the water and enjoyed watching the sun depart the day...very pleasant indeed. To think that all this teak had been removed from old temples I was amazed...
I decided to hire a small car and driver organised from the hotel (after a good bartering effort) for our day out for the three of us to Amarapura..the day was broken up with a boat ride across the fast flowing IRRAWADDY river ..this in itself was an experience in the local longboat..Once across the only way was by hiring horse and cart with driver for the time there..This exercise included many interesting stops viewing "payas" and Temples..This was an absolutely great day...
